summaryrefslogtreecommitdiffstats
path: root/src/video_core
diff options
context:
space:
mode:
authorRodrigo Locatti <reinuseslisp@airmail.cc>2020-03-16 01:26:54 +0100
committerGitHub <noreply@github.com>2020-03-16 01:26:54 +0100
commitb16c8e0e8d6dd61945666c7b6e6838216667f416 (patch)
treebc1a5dc735e86daced26218cff3e611437234d20 /src/video_core
parentMerge pull request #3501 from ReinUsesLisp/rgba16-snorm (diff)
parentvk_rasterizer: Fix vertex range assert (diff)
downloadyu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ar.gz
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ar.bz2
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ar.lz
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ar.xz
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.tar.zst
yuzu-b16c8e0e8d6dd61945666c7b6e6838216667f416.zip
Diffstat (limited to 'src/video_core')
-rw-r--r--src/video_core/renderer_vulkan/vk_rasterizer.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/video_core/renderer_vulkan/vk_rasterizer.cpp b/src/video_core/renderer_vulkan/vk_rasterizer.cpp
index f889019c1..c9886cc16 100644
--- a/src/video_core/renderer_vulkan/vk_rasterizer.cpp
+++ b/src/video_core/renderer_vulkan/vk_rasterizer.cpp
@@ -1151,7 +1151,7 @@ std::size_t RasterizerVulkan::CalculateVertexArraysSize() const {
// This implementation assumes that all attributes are used in the shader.
const GPUVAddr start{regs.vertex_array[index].StartAddress()};
const GPUVAddr end{regs.vertex_array_limit[index].LimitAddress()};
- DEBUG_ASSERT(end > start);
+ DEBUG_ASSERT(end >= start);
size += (end - start + 1) * regs.vertex_array[index].enable;
}